Output 56f56d916c2cc77c0193acd24b50c76157d98ca374f70a97e8fb0bd585afc13a:0

value
17086921
script pubkey
OP_0 OP_PUSHBYTES_20 8b7be01fe51749bfe44f64f8dbea86640a5cc635
address
bc1q3da7q8l9zaymlez0vnudh65xvs99e334sl9qje
transaction
56f56d916c2cc77c0193acd24b50c76157d98ca374f70a97e8fb0bd585afc13a
spent
true